Top Perfume Trends of 2025

Perfume is always evolving. What was in fashion last year may feel old-fashioned this year. In 2025, fragrance lovers are seeing exciting new directions, blending creativity, sustainability, and deeper personal expression. Here are the top perfume trends making waves this year.

Personal & Signature Scents

People are moving away from fragrances that smell “just nice” and leaning toward scents that reflect who they are. Unique blends, custom perfume services, and layering perfumes to create a personal signature are becoming more popular. Perfumes are less about following big brands, more about standing out.

Sustainable & Clean Fragrances

Sustainability is no longer a bonus—it’s expected. More perfume brands are focusing on safe and clean ingredients, cruelty-free processes, and eco-friendly packaging. Consumers want transparency: where ingredients come from, how they are sourced, and whether they harm the environment.

Nature-Inspired & Green Notes

Fresh, green, and earthy notes are gaining prominence. Think of herbal, leafy scents, moss, vetiver, bamboo – smells that evoke forests, rain, and fresh vegetation. There’s also a resurgence of earthy woods, green florals, and dewy botanicals.

Unisex & Gender-Fluid Fragrances

Gender boundaries in fragrance are blurring. Many new perfumes are being launched as unisex, with balanced blends that work for everyone. Warm spices paired with freshness, woods mixed with citrus – the combinations are becoming more versatile and inclusive.

Nostalgia & Vintage-Inspired Scents

People enjoy fragrances that transport them to past memories. Vintage-inspired scents—soft powders, classic rose, aldehydes, civet tones—are making a comeback. Perfume houses are reinterpreting old formulas with modern twists to revive nostalgic appeal.

Exotic & Bold Ingredients

As tastes become more adventurous, bold and unusual ingredients are entering center stage. Oud, saffron, rare spices, incense, leather, ambergris (or its ethical synthetic substitutes) are being used more assertively. Perfumes are being made to be remembered, not just noticed.

Minimalism & Soft Scents

On the flip side, not all trends are bold. Many are preferring lighter, softer perfumes: whispers rather than statements. Fresh cotton, clean aldehydes, soft musk, gentle florals. These are perfect for everyday wear, especially in warmer climates or workplaces.

Interactive Scent Experiences

Buying perfume is becoming more experiential. Brands are offering scent experiences: perfume layering workshops, scent bars, virtual “nose tests,” subscription boxes where you try small sizes first. The goal is to engage customers more deeply in choosing a fragrance.

Tech & Digital Innovation

Technology is having an influence. From augmented reality apps that help you test scents virtually, to AI helping perfumers predict scent combinations, to smart packaging that indicates when a bottle is almost empty, tech is infiltrating the perfume world.

Conclusion

2025 is a year where perfume is becoming more personal, more conscious, and more adventurous. Whether you prefer bold, exotic scents or soft, clean aromas, there’s something in the trends for everyone.
